- United States
- https://baywindowcontractors22357.nico-wiki.com/2105116/what_is_the_bay_window_design_term_and_how_to_make_use_of_it
-
Looking for skilled bay window installers? Our experts bring top-tier experience and craftsmanship to your project, ensuring a seamless installation process.
- Joined on
2026-03-21
Block a user
Updated 2026-03-21 21:28:30 +00:00